A fast macroblock (MB) mode decision algorithm is proposed to reduce the computational complexity of H.264 video coding. First, a SKIP mode detection algorithm is developed to detect as many "skipped" MB as possible. As a result, the encoding functions associated with all inter modes and all intra modes can be omitted. In addition, an early inter mode termination mechanism is developed to disable some inter modes and all intra modes during the motion estimation process. Compared with JM_FFS, the proposed algorithm can reduce 71.35% of the encoding time with a negligible degradation in video quality and compression ratio.
